Wie nehme ich eine CSS-Animation aus einem Browser und exportiere ein GIF davon?

9

Ich habe die folgende CSS3-Animation: http://dabblet.com/gist/2884702 . Es ist im Grunde eine Simulation eines Spiegels, der sich um seine x-Achse dreht.

Jetzt möchte ich das in einer PowerPoint-Präsentation präsentieren. Da PowerPoint nicht über die Webkit-Engine verfügt, möchte ich ein animiertes GIF-Bild dieser Animation extrahieren und in meine Präsentation einbetten.

Das Problem? Egal was ich versucht habe, ich konnte kein einigermaßen flüssiges animiertes GIF erstellen.

Ich habe gegoogelt und viele freie Software gefunden, die behaupten, den Job zu machen, habe mehrere ausprobiert, keine hat wie erwartet funktioniert. Ich habe IrfanView ausprobiert , das gleiche Problem (auch ihre Website bringt mich dazu, mich übergeben zu wollen).

Gibt es also eine Lösung? Oder bin ich dazu verdammt, es nicht anzeigen zu können?

Madaras Geist
quelle
Ich habe hier eine ähnliche Frage, kümmere mich
Ryan

Antworten:

4

Verwenden Sie Camstudio . Es ist kostenlos und erstellt ein Video von Ihrem Desktop und allem, was Sie anzeigen möchten.

Also ... starten Sie die Aufnahme, nehmen Sie ein kurzes Video der Animation auf, bearbeiten Sie das Video und schneiden Sie alles aus, was Sie nicht benötigen. Dort. Sie haben jetzt ein Video, das Sie entweder in Ihre Präsentation einbetten oder in eine animierte GIF-Datei konvertieren können.

BEARBEITEN Ok, Sie möchten also die AVI-Datei, die Sie daraus erstellt haben, in die Präsentation einbetten. Laut Microsoft ...

Methode 4: Fügen Sie den Film als Paket ein

Sie können eine Filmdatei als Paket in eine PowerPoint-Präsentation einfügen. Gehen Sie dazu folgendermaßen vor:

Klicken Sie im Menü Einfügen auf Objekt .

Klicken Sie auf Neu erstellen , und klicken Sie dann auf Paket unter Objekttyp .

Wenn Sie einen Film als Paket in eine PowerPoint-Präsentation einfügen, wird die Filmdatei in einem Paket gespeichert, das in die Präsentation eingebettet ist. Wenn Sie die Präsentation an einen anderen Ort verschieben, wird das Paket auch an diesen Ort verschoben.

Nur mit dieser Methode können Sie einen Film in eine PowerPoint-Präsentation einbetten. Ein Paket ist ein OLE2-Wrapper-Objekt, das einen OLE-Stream in eine Datei einbettet. Diese Datei registriert sich selbst als Packager-Objekt. Wenn das Packager-Objekt geöffnet wird, wird der Inhalt gelesen. Dann wird das entsprechende Erweiterungsverb aufgerufen. In der Regel wird eine .avi-Datei mit Windows Media Player verbaktiviert.

Sie können diese Option verwenden, wenn Sie sich keine Gedanken über die Größe der PowerPoint-Präsentation oder die Geschwindigkeit machen, mit der die Präsentation abgespielt wird. Stellen Sie bei Verwendung dieser Methode sicher, dass sich der gesamte Inhalt in einer Datei befindet. Wenn Sie diese Methode zum Einfügen größerer .avi-Dateien verwenden, können auf dem Computer Leistungsprobleme auftreten.

Filmwiedergabe

Gehen Sie folgendermaßen vor, damit das Packager-Objekt in einer Präsentation funktioniert:

Klicken Sie mit der rechten Maustaste auf das eingefügte Objekt, und klicken Sie dann auf Aktionseinstellungen .

Klicken Sie auf Objektaktionen . Klicken Sie dann auf Aktivieren Inhalt in der Objektaktionen Liste.

Wenn Sie in einer Präsentation auf das Packager-Objekt klicken, wird der Film in einem separaten Fenster über der Präsentation wiedergegeben.

Das ist aus diesem Microsoft-Artikel

Wenn Sie das AVI lieber in eine GIF-Datei konvertieren möchten , um das Einbetten zu vereinfachen, können Sie einen Online-Konverter wie Zamzar verwenden .

Bon Gart
quelle
Ich werde es versuchen und darauf zurückkommen
Madara's Ghost
Wie kann ich es in meine Präsentation einbetten? (Nicht verlinken, sondern einbetten)
Madaras Geist
@ Wahrheit Ich werde die Antwort bearbeiten, um das einzuschließen
Bon Gart
6

Sie können Cockos LICEcap ausprobieren . LICEcap ist eine GPL-freie Software. Es erfasst den Bildschirm direkt und speichert ihn in den Formaten .GIF oder .LCF.

Einige der Funktionen von LICEcap (von seiner Website):

Funktionen und Optionen:

  • Nehmen Sie direkt in .GIF oder .LCF auf.
  • Bewegen Sie den Bildschirmaufnahmebildrahmen während der Aufnahme.
  • Unterbrechen Sie die Aufnahme und starten Sie sie mit optional eingefügten Textnachrichten neu.
  • Globaler Hotkey (Umschalt + Leertaste) zum Umschalten der Pause während der Aufnahme
  • Einstellbare maximale Aufnahme-Framerate, um die CPU-Auslastung zu drosseln.
  • Grundlegender Titelrahmen mit oder ohne Text.
  • Drücken Sie die Maustaste.
  • Verstrichene Zeit in der Aufnahme anzeigen.

Sehen Sie sich eine GIF-Version Ihrer Animation an :)

Geben Sie hier die Bildbeschreibung ein


quelle
0

Sie können testen: GifCam .

- Version 4.5 - 686 KB (einzelne Exe-Datei, keine Installation erforderlich). - Kompatibel mit Windows 8,7, Vista, XP.

  • Praktische, einfache und unterhaltsame animierte App zum Erstellen von Gifs.
  • Funktioniert wie eine Kamera, die über allen Fenstern bleibt, sodass Sie sie verschieben und ihre Größe ändern können, um den gewünschten Bereich aufzuzeichnen.
  • GifCam hat nur eine mauszentrierte Oberfläche.

Einfache Aufnahme: Wenn Sie bereit sind, klicken Sie auf „Aufnahme“, um die Aufnahme zu starten, oder auf „Bild“, um ein einzelnes Bild aufzunehmen.

  • Vollbild, um den Aufnahmebereich zu ignorieren und den Vollbildmodus zu erfassen.
  • Vorschau: Vorschau mit Größe.
  • Aufnehmen verschiedener Bildabmessungen (Größenänderung während der Aufnahme).
  • Erfassungscursor: Nützlich zur Demonstration der Mausinteraktion.
  • In AVI exportieren: Exportieren Sie Ihren Datensatz in unkomprimiertes Video.

Erfassen / Bearbeiten: Einfach und leistungsstark .

  • Anpassen der Bildverzögerung, Löschen von Bildern / Hinzufügen oder Entfernen von Verzögerungen, Ändern der Größe, Zuschneiden, Hinzufügen von umgekehrten Bildern, 5 Farbeinstellungen, Farbton und Sättigung, Hinzufügen von Text usw.
Dezember
quelle
3
Ihre Antwort lautet deutlich wie eine Anzeigenkopie. Möglicherweise möchten Sie Ihre Antwort bearbeiten, um sich darauf zu konzentrieren, wie Ihre vorgeschlagene Lösung für die spezifische Antwort funktionieren würde, anstatt jedes einzelne Feature zu kopieren / einzufügen. Mehr ist hier weniger.
Geselle Geek
Ja, ich habe die Beschreibung kopiert: aber in vielen Teilen neu organisiert (redundante Infos löschen, Infos an einen anderen Ort verschieben usw.). Lesen Sie den Link, den ich zur Verfügung stelle, um zu sehen. Ich bin nicht der Autor dieser App,
weil
Was auch immer das ist, es ist keine Antwort.
JakeGould
Das ist die gleiche Art von Antwort wie die anderen über LICEcap.
Dezember
@decembre - Wir (ich) haben auch Probleme mit diesen anderen Antworten. Sie verteidigen also Ihre Unterwerfung, indem Sie sagen, dass dies sogar das Schlimmste ist und nicht das Klügste.
Ramhound
0

Sie können die Online-Site http://html5animationtogif.com überprüfen . Dies ist ein online bezahlter Konvertierungsdienst. Gemäß meiner Beobachtung konnte ich GIF aus HTML-Animationen mit sehr kleiner Dateigröße konvertieren. Meine Gif-Dateigröße betrug nur die Hälfte des Gifs, das mit dem Desktop-Aufzeichnungstool aufgezeichnet wurde. Außerdem dauert das Konvertieren von CSS-Animationen in GIF im Vergleich zum Desktop-Tool länger

Havda
quelle